Much more affordable than Damien Hirst's diamond version, this silver skull by DL&Co still adds the bling factor.

“memento mori” is a latin phrase that when translated, states “remember that you are mortal”. the term became widely used in the 15th century and became synonymous with the term “carpe diem” or “seize the day”. these sayings and icons became visual reminders that life on earth is fleeting and one should live every day to its fullest potential.

Show your respect for "los muertos" year round with our Dia de los Muertos pillow. Screen-printed with the image of La Calavera Catrina (the skeleton of the fashionable lady), this cotton canvas pillow complete with festive red pom-pom trim will add spirited flair to any space in your home. Guaranteed to awaken the dead.

Also available in white.
